Off-site run — checklist item 7

Office move, Deltbury Annex to the Fairholm building. Twelve crates, numbered, manifest taped to crate 1. Crates 9–12 are locked; keys stay with the coordinator, not the driver. Load in number order, strap everything, no loose items in the cab. Confirm counts at both ends and get signatures. Apply the courier hand-over instruction stated on the next line.

drop instructions, hahip-badug: the quenox ralath courier leaves the kaseth fraiel rusiel tameth belys istdor ralion giliel ledger at gate 7830 under passcode 165413

Quick heads-up on Pinwheel UI versioning: we cut a minor release every sprint, and anything touching component props needs a changeset file in the PR. No changeset, no merge — the bot will nag you. Majors are rare and go through the design council first. The full policy, with examples of what counts as breaking, lives on the internal page below.

wiki page, bahip-yahip: https://grafana.qirvanlabs.corp/browse/display/projects/cc3a1b9dbfc9

## Deployment

The Hollowbright contrast auditor runs as a post-build step and blocks releases that fail WCAG thresholds. New team members: it scans the rendered Marrowfield storefront, not source styles, so dynamic themes are covered. Failures list the offending selectors in the build log. Overrides require a reviewer sign-off. The auditor is configured with the values shown below.

settings of hahaf-bahap:
quenix:
  log_level: debug
  metrics_host: metrics.quenix.qorvelsys.internal
  pool_size: 8

Subject: Handover — ImportDeck CSV wizard

Marel,

Taking over ImportDeck maintenance from me as of Friday. Security-relevant notes: the wizard writes staging rows to the Quillbase cluster before validation, so malformed files persist until the nightly sweep. Upload size cap is enforced client-side only — flag that in your review. Audit logging goes to the same instance. The staging database the wizard connects to uses the following connection string.

replica DSN, bagaf-bagep: mssql://praion_svc:7RJjXrE@db-3c46.halixcorp.internal:5432/zorix

Night-shift staff: Floor 4 of the Tellhaven Building opens this week. After 21:00, access is via the rear stairwell only; the lifts are locked out overnight during the settling period. Complete a walk-through of the new floor once per shift and log it. The stairwell keypad accepts the code below.

badge for yahop-fawep: bdg-XBKXI-68071